Methods of measurement in SDT

    Abstract: Systems and methods for performing measurements of one or more cells during an small data transmission (SDT) procedure between a user equipment (UE) and a network when the UE is in a radio resource control (RRC) INACTIVE state are described herein. Beam and/or cell measurements taken during an SDT measurement period of the SDT procedure may be used to determine one or more respective cell qualities, among other possibilities. Beginnings and endings of the SDT measurement period, and the manner (timing) for taking measurements within the SDT measurement period, are also described. The cell qualities so determined can then be used to monitor, during the SDT measurement period, for a measurement event, which causes the UE to send a measurement report to the network having data determined using those cell qualities, and/or to send messaging intended to induce the network to change the RRC state of the UE.

    Target cell ID for conditional handover and conditional PSCell addition or change

    Abstract: A user equipment (UE) may be configured with information to perform conditional handovers or addition/change of a primary secondary cell (PSCell). The UE receives a first radio resource control (RRC) configuration message from the source cell for conditional handover to the at least one target cell, the first RRC configuration message including conditional handover execution conditions, an RRC configuration and a target cell ID for each one of a list of target cells, performs measurements on the target cells to determine whether any one of the target cells fulfills its corresponding conditional handover execution conditions and, when a first target cell from the list of target cells fulfills its corresponding conditional handover execution conditions, initiates a handover to the first target cell.

    Dynamic measurement gap operation

    Abstract: Aspects herein relate to wireless devices, circuits, and methods for indicating, by a wireless device, to a wireless station, an ability to support semi-persistent (SP) measurement gap (MG) configuration; receiving, from the wireless station, a SP MG configuration; receiving, from the wireless station, a message to activate the SP MG configuration; performing, in response to receiving the message to activate the SP MG configuration, a target carrier frequency measurement, wherein the target carrier frequency measurement is performed in accordance with the activated SP MG configuration; receiving from the wireless station, a message to deactivate the SP MG configuration; and discontinuing, in response to receiving the message to deactivate the SP MG configuration, the performance of the target carrier frequency measurement. In other aspects, the wireless device may indicate, to the wireless station, an ability to support aperiodic (AP) MG configuration, which does not require explicit deactivation by the wireless station.
